Tested to the standard set for child safety restraints.
We use the framework developed for protecting children in cars — FMVSS 213 — and apply it to the harnesses and carriers our pets ride in. The protocol has three layers.
1. Static tensile testing
A static tensile test determines the strength and limit of materials. Webbing, buckles, and stitching are subjected to a sustained, even load until failure. Tensile tests assess the breaking strength of individual materials and combinations of materials and designs in a linear direction.
2. Dynamic crash testing
Crash tests assess materials and designs under simulated vehicle impact conditions. Velocity of loading strongly affects a material's mechanical properties, revealing any weak points. Sleepypod's proprietary data-collecting dog and cat crash test dummies test products to FMVSS (U.S.), CMVSS (Canadian), and ECE (European) child safety seat standards, prior to independent testing and certification by the Center for Pet Safety.
3. Real-world iteration
Sleepypod collects crash data through its crash replacement program. Data collection from these real-world findings drives the next revision. Geometry, materials, and hardware adapt in response to data — not aesthetics and trends.

Crash testing began in 2008 and was revolutionized in 2012 with the introduction of the world's first crash test dummy dog, Max. Since then, eleven weighted, instrumented dogs and cats have served the program — each one named, photographed, and retired with honors. Their data shapes every harness, carrier, and buckle we ship.

After an accident, we'll help you replace it. Even if it isn't ours.
A restraint that has absorbed a real impact should be retired. Send us the report — yours or any brand's — and we'll get a new Sleepypod harness or carrier on its way to you, fast.
